1. Research Status and Opinions
Start by investigating a rental company’s reputation. On-line opinions from different clients can reveal lots about an organization’s reliability, vehicle condition, customer service, and hidden charges. Trusted platforms like Google Critiques, Trustpilot, or travel-specific boards typically provide unbiased insights. Look for constant complaints such as long wait instances, poor vehicle upkeep, or additional charges.
Local or regional firms may provide nice service, however ensure they’re properly licensed and have a stable track record. Brand recognition may help, but it shouldn’t be your only criteria.
2. Examine Pricing Transparently
Automotive rental costs can differ significantly between companies. Always examine rates on both aggregator websites (like Kayak or Expedia) and the company’s official website. While low costs might be attractive, you should definitely understand what’s included. Some companies add additional prices for GPS systems, additional drivers, and even roadside assistance.
Watch for hidden charges like airport surcharges, fuel policies, cleaning fees, or mileage limitations. A slightly higher upfront price can typically mean better worth with fewer shock costs later.
3. Understand Insurance and Protection Options
Insurance is one of the most complicated aspects of car rentals. Many rental corporations will offer Collision Damage Waivers (CDW), theft protection, or third-party liability coverage. Earlier than accepting their insurance, check with your own auto insurer or credit card provider — you might already be covered.
Avoid paying for duplicate coverage, but don’t skip insurance altogether unless you are completely positive of your protection. Peace of mind on the road is price a little research beforehand.
4. Check the Fleet Variety and Vehicle Condition
A reputable automobile rental company should offer a wide choice of vehicles that are well-maintained. Whether or not you want a compact car for city travel, an SUV for mountainous terrain, or a luxury model for a business occasion, availability matters.
Make positive the automobiles are comparatively new and in good condition. Older, poorly maintained vehicles can lead to mechanical points and even safety risks. When picking up the automobile, examine it totally and document any dents, scratches, or damages to keep away from being charged for pre-current issues.
5. Consider Location and Convenience
Select a rental firm with convenient pickup and drop-off locations. Airport rentals are simple to access however could come with additional charges. Off-airport places may be more affordable and still easily accessible with a quick shuttle ride.
Also, check the operating hours and the process for after-hours returns. Some firms provide 24/7 drop-off, which is especially useful for early morning or late-night flights.
